ID:12856 

M. M. from Amberley

Friday 13 September 2013 (12 years ago)

Area:Upper Wye

Beat:Llynfi Dulas Middle

Fishing:Trout (River)

No. of Anglers:1

Weather very wet - rained all day. Water level rather low. Fished from 2.30pm to 6pm. Only catch was a tiddler about twice the length of my gold head nymph which would have fitted easily in a jam jar. No trout seen and no trouty takes on any of my nymphs.
Combination of severely eroded banks and strong growth of shrubbery made it very difficult to walk along the stream on the water-side of the fencing. Several fallen trees impede access to some pools.
The flash appearance of a kingfisher brightened the day.

ID:12893 

C. H. from Taunton

Friday 13 September 2013 (12 years ago)

Area:Middle Wye

Beat:Holme Lacy 3 and Lechmere's Ley

Fishing:Coarse

No. of Anglers:2

The river remained stubbornly low despite heavy rain in the previous few days and it was clear that some swims had taken a hammering judging by the muddy banks. We avoided those and by moving a few times on the middle section, we had enjoyable sport with 7 barbel to 7lb 3oz and 10 chub banked on pellet and feeder. Persistent rain came on in the afternoon and we finished at 7.00pm, damp but happy.

7 Barbel, 10 Chub
